Forcalquier: 3 rooms in a quiet villa

Forcalquier is a small town of 5,000 inhabitants located in the Alpes-de-Haute-Provence halfway (1 hour drive) from the Gorges du Verdon and the Luberon. Forcalquier has a very lively city center with all the local shops, a movie theater and many restaurants. The Forcalquier market (Monday morning) is one of the largest in the region. At the end of March, you can see the multicolored tulip plantations, and at the beginning of July, the surrounding fields are covered with lavender blossoms.
